As an Account Manager at EcoEnclose, you will be responsible for deepening relationships with existing customers, identifying new opportunities for growth within accounts, and ensuring high retention and satisfaction. You will serve as a trusted advisor, EcoAlly, and strategic partner, committed to helping our customers thrive while advancing our mission of sustainability.

This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a purpose-driven, fast-paced environment and is motivated by both results and relationships.


12-Month Key Goals

Manage minimum $4,000,000 book of business

  • Maintain 20-80 customer accounts with top tier service


Grow existing accounts 25% Year over Year with enterprise and mid-market clients:

  • Expand on existing programs
  • Convert at 40% rate for new skus
  • Increase wallet share until total saturation

Retain 90% of new customers after their first year

Assess customer health quarterly- 75% of accounts in “Thriving” state

Work collaboratively with AE to onboard new customers as EcoAllys monthly with speed and accuracy. Ensure seamless accounts transitions.

Deliver 95% of new sku projects & reorders on-time & error free


Key Responsibilities

Account Growth & Retention

  • Proactively manage & grow a portfolio of existing customer accounts.
  • Identify growth opportunities through upselling, cross-selling, and expansion strategies.
  • Develop and execute account plans focused on customer success and retention.
  • Monitor account health and usage data to proactively identify risk and engagement opportunities.

Customer Engagement & Relationship Building

  • Cultivate strong, trust-based relationships with key customer stakeholders.
  • Become an extension of your customer’s team through creating value with multiple channels within their organization
  • Understand customers’ sustainability goals and help them align with EcoEnclose solutions.
  • Provide a roadmap//plan on how to help customers achieve their sustainability metrics
  • Serve as a voice of the customer within EcoEnclose, advocating for their needs & driving product innovation


Operational Excellence

  • Ensure timely and accurate execution of orders, quoting, and follow-up.
  • Maintain up-to-date account records and activities in CRM systems.
  • Coordinate with cross-functional teams (e.g., Operations, Creative, Assurance) to deliver seamless service with no surprises to your customers


Strategic and Sustainability Advising

  • Understand customers’ annual purchasing schedule to establish & manage ordering cadence
  • Conduct quarterly business reviews to plan for new product launches & collaborate on annual objectives
  • Act as a sustainability advisor and thought partner to help brands make more environmentally conscious choices.
  • Provide accurate sustainability reporting data to customers via EcoReports


Qualifications

  • 4 years of demonstrated success in sales, strategic growth roles, account management, &/or project management, in a B2B environment
  • Results oriented with a proven sales track record and consistency in achieving and exceeding ambitious sales targets
  • Steadfast intuition and character as it relates to building trust with key contacts, finding problem-product fits, representing EcoEnclose’s sustainability vision, and driving results for our target brands packaging goals
  • Confident written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to articulate complex tradeoffs and navigate unique stakeholder relationships
  • Ability to generate and execute against a complex project plan & gantt chart
  • Ability to prioritize against a large to-do list
  • An ambitious personal & professional growth mindset. Determination to grow your skillset, your earnings, and your contribution to EcoEnclose’s consistent double digit YoY growth


Compensation

  • Target compensation range of $100,000 - $165,000, with potential for additional upside beyond this. Total compensation includes base salary plus 15% - 60% in commission. 
  • Competitive benefits package, including 401K with company matching, health insurance, vision, and dental coverage.
  • Louisville, Colorado based role. 
  • Hybrid work environment.
  • 11 paid holidays, including Christmas to New Years off
